Join Our Team as a Part-Time Finance Officer!

Are you a skilled Finance Officer with a knack for numbers and a passion for making a difference? We are looking for a dedicated professional to manage our weekly accounts payable and payroll in the fast-paced world of disability support.

This is a fantastic part-time opportunity to play a vital role in our mission. You will ensure the financial heart of our organisation is healthy and compliant, directly supporting our ability to provide high-quality services to NDIS participants.

What You'll Do

  • Weekly Payroll: Accurately process weekly pay for our dedicated support workers, ensuring compliance with the SCHADS Award and the Fair Work Act.
  • Accounts Payable: Manage weekly invoice processing and payments to suppliers, keeping our finances running smoothly.
  • NDIS Compliance: Ensure all financial practices align with NDIS pricing and quality standards.
  • Reporting: Assist with financial reporting and general ledger reconciliations.

About You

  • You have a minimum of 2 years of proven experience in a finance or accounting role, with a strong focus on accounts payable and payroll.
  • You're an expert with accounting and payroll software (e.g., Xero, MYOB) and advanced Excel.
  • You are meticulous, organised, and have a keen eye for detail.
  • You hold a current NDIS Worker Screening Clearance.

The Details

  • Position: Part-time, 2-3 days per week.
  • Hours: 8:30 am - 4:30 pm, in-office.
